The development

Citta Italia is an exclusive 80-hectare Italian-inspired house-and-lot community located along Molino Boulevard in Bacoor. The project consists of single-detached homes, with the Brescia model offering roughly 89 sqm of floor area on a 99 sqm lot. As a completed development, ready-for-occupancy (RFO) units are available, with Brescia RFO units listed from approximately PHP 6.6M.
